AND COMPLETING OUR 2023 SEASON LINEUP...
We previously announced our confirmed main stage season opening and closing productions for this year - On Golden Pond (tickets on sale HERE) and Wreck The Halls. Now we're delighted to let you know about the two other wonderful main-stage shows we've got planned!

Jun 30th - Jul 22nd

Four Old Broads

by Leslie Kimbell

Kate Kovacs (Stepping Out) returns to the Playhouse to direct this hilarious tale of Seniors Behaving Badly!

Leslie Kimbell's romp finds the Mischievous Matriarchs of Magnolia Place Assisted Living with a mystery to solve and an overly amorous retired Elvis impersonator to dodge!

Oct 15th - Sep 7th

Pride and Prejudice

By Kate Hamill

Costume drama has never been so absurd!

Jane Austin's classic is given a wonderful, award-winning comic makeover by Kate Hamill.

With actors switching between multiple characters (sometimes in the same scene!) this definitely isn't your great-great-grandmama's Austen! Directed by Michael J Frohnhoefer.
